David Munoz, 58, will be released no later than June 7 to a home located at 45612 Old Highway 80, where he will live under supervision

A man designated as a sexually violent predator was approved by a judge Friday for conditional release to a home in Jacumba Hot Springs. . Munoz is classified as a sexually violent predator, or SVP, a designation for those convicted of sexually violent offenses and diagnosed with a mental disorder that makes a person likely to re-offend.

County Supervisor Joel Anderson, whose district includes Jacumba Hot Springs, submitted a letter in opposition of Munoz's release in which he alleged Liberty Healthcare 'continues to target the community of Jacumba as a dumping ground for SVPs.' Anderson wrote that 57 percent of the county's released SVPs have been placed in Jacumba Hot Springs and 71 percent of them are in District 2.
